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Primi and multigravida who are undergoing simple antenatal care with normal course of pregnancy. 2. Pregnant women with gestational age of 12-32 weeks (study for minimum 2 months).
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1.Previous caesarian section. 2.Patients with multiple pregnancy & IUGR. 3.Patients with history of ante partum hemorrhage or placenta previa. 4.Systemic disorder like hypertension, Diabetes mellitus, tuberculosis etc. 5.Grand multigravida. 6.Patients with incompetent cervix. 7.Patients with previous history of contracted pelvis. 8.Severe anemia, eclampsia, pre-eclampsia.
